Explore the intricate relationship between corruption and power with 'Corruption as Power: Criminal Governance in Peru during the Fujimori Era (1990-2000)'. This compelling book delves into the mechanisms of criminal governance and its impact on Peruvian society during a pivotal decade. Written by Alfredo Schulte-Bockholt, this study offers deep insights into how corruption was wielded as a tool for control and influence.
